The Mega Taxi company are no alternative to Winstar taxis in Subic Bay.
Last weekend I arrived in Subic Bay as a guest on a friends yacht and asked for a taxi pick up from the yacht club. The driver wanted Php150 to take me from the yacht club to Royal supermarket (a Php40 ride in Metro Manila) and a full Php200 surcharge to exit the main gate. But of course, just like the erstwhile monopoly held by Disk Turpinesque Winstar, he forgot to tell me about the surcharges until the time came to pay.
But the taxi driver was all too happy to tell me that he used to work for Winstar but now makes more money with Mega Taxi because the franchise takes less of his fare income. What he omitted to tell me was that he was simply charging the pre-existing Winstar taxi rates and pocketing the difference.
